Hi, I would like to make changes in the .h header file which is included in the CMSIS driver of MDK5. The header file is contained with icon of a key which means locked. How can I make it editable.Any solution?
AFAIAA the lock symbol indicates the file is read only. So just remove the read only attribute on the file.
But do you really want to change the file like that? It would be better to make a copy in your project file and edit that.

Usually you don't want to modify the copy in the library, make a local copy in the project directory, remove the other one from the project, and add the local one back in and modify that one.
